首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何检查列表是否已到达?

在云计算领域,有很多不同的专业知识,包括前端开发、后端开发、软件测试、数据库、服务器运维、云原生、网络通信、网络安全、音视频、多媒体处理、人工智能、物联网、移动开发、存储、区块链、元宇宙等。

在回答“如何检查列表是否已到达?”这个问题时,需要考虑以下几个方面:

  1. 列表的定义和类型:需要先明确列表是什么,以及它是什么类型的数据结构,例如数组、链表、队列、堆等。
  2. 列表的大小和复杂度:需要考虑列表的大小和复杂度,以及检查列表是否已到达的效率和准确性。
  3. 列表的存储和访问方式:需要考虑列表的存储和访问方式,例如在内存中、磁盘上、网络中等。
  4. 列表的访问频率和更新方式:需要考虑列表的访问频率和更新方式,例如是否经常访问、是否支持增量更新等。

基于以上考虑,以下是一些检查列表是否已到达的常见方法:

  1. 如果列表是数组或链表等线性数据结构,可以使用索引或指针来检查是否已到达。如果列表是队列或堆等非线性数据结构,可以使用相应的算法来检查是否已到达。
  2. 如果列表存储在内存中,可以使用指针或索引来检查是否已到达。如果列表存储在磁盘上或网络中等,可以使用相应的算法来检查是否已到达。
  3. 如果列表经常访问,可以使用指针或索引来检查是否已到达。如果列表不支持增量更新,可以使用相应的算法来检查是否已到达。
  4. 如果列表存储在内存中,可以使用指针或索引来检查是否已到达。如果列表存储在磁盘上或网络中等,可以使用相应的算法来检查是否已到达。

基于以上考虑,以下是一些检查列表是否已到达的常见方法:

  1. 如果列表是数组或链表等线性数据结构,可以使用索引或指针来检查是否已到达。如果列表是队列或堆等非线性数据结构,可以使用相应的算法来检查是否已到达。
  2. 如果列表存储在内存中,可以使用指针或索引来检查是否已到达。如果列表存储在磁盘上或网络中等,可以使用相应的算法来检查是否已到达。
  3. 如果列表经常访问,可以使用指针或索引来检查是否已到达。如果列表不支持增量更新,可以使用相应的算法来检查是否已到达。
  4. 如果列表存储在内存中,可以使用指针或索引来检查是否已到达。如果列表存储在磁盘上或网络中等,可以使用相应的算法来检查是否已到达。

以上是一些常见的检查列表是否已到达的方法,不同的场景和需求可能需要不同的方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用 Python 检查两个列表是否反向相等?

在 Python 中,我们可以使用反转和比较列表、使用 zip() 函数、将列表转换为字符串等方法检查两个列表是否反向相等。在本文中,我们将了解这些方法,并借助各种示例检查两个列表是否反向相等。...调用函数 are_lists_reverse_equal,将这些列表作为参数。该函数反转 list1 并检查是否等于 list2。由于反转列表等于 list2,因此输出为 True。...all() 函数用于检查是否所有元素对相等。 例 在下面的示例中,list1 和 list2 与上一个示例中相同。调用函数 are_lists_reverse_equal,将这些列表作为参数。...Python 中使用不同的方式检查两个列表是否反向相等。...我们探讨了如何反转和比较列表,利用 zip() 函数进行比较,以及将列表转换为字符串进行比较。每种方法都简单明了,可以根据手头问题的需求随时使用。

16120

育种中如何检查系谱是否有错误

系谱检查常见错误,包括: 个体有重复值 父母本交叉 系谱有循环 这些情况应该如何快速检查呢? 这里推荐我写的R包learnasreml中的check_pedigree函数,简单好用,结果友好。...能够检查: 个体是否有重复值 父母本是否有交叉 至于系谱循环检查,推荐栾生老师写的visPedigree包中的函数tidyped。下面介绍函数的用法。 1....个体重复的系谱 「使用nadiv检查系谱:」 > ped = data.frame(ID = c(1:10,5,8), Sire = paste0("A",1:12), Dam = paste0("B"...「learnasreml包检查系谱:」 > learnasreml::check_pedigree(ped) 系谱共有行数: 12 个体共有个数: 10 父本共有个数: 12 母本共有个数: 12...如何安装learnasreml #安装方法: if (!

2.7K30

如何检查 Java 数组中是否包含某个值 ?

参考链接: Java程序检查数组是否包含给定值 作者 |  沉默王二  本文经授权转载自沉默王二(ID:cmower)  在逛 programcreek 的时候,我发现了一些专注细节但价值连城的主题。...比如说:如何检查Java数组中是否包含某个值 ?像这类灵魂拷问的主题,非常值得深入地研究一下。  另外,我想要告诉大家的是,作为程序员,我们千万不要轻视这些基础的知识点。...如何检查数组(未排序)中是否包含某个值 ?这是一个非常有用并且经常使用的操作。我想大家的脑海中应该已经浮现出来了几种解决方案,这些方案的时间复杂度可能大不相同。  ...我先来提供四种不同的方法,大家看看是否高效。  ...PS:关于“==”操作符和 equals() 方法,可以参照我另外一篇文章《如何比较 Java 的字符串?》

8.8K20

如何编码检查依赖关系是否有循环依赖

假如你准备面试先进数通这家公司,说你可以为该产品增加一项检查否有循环依赖的功能,我想这一定是个加分项。 那问题来了,如何编码检查任务依赖关系是否有循环依赖?...如果循环结束,仍有节点未被遍历,说明存在循环依赖,无论如何他们的入度也不可能为 0。...(b,c 访问),将入栈的节点标记为已完成(d 已完成),还没有访问过的节点标记为未访问 (a 未访问)。...「访问」:我们访问过这个节点,但还没有回溯到该节点,即该节点还没有入栈,还有相邻的节点没有完成,使用 1 来表示。...表示没有环,任务可以完成 False: 表示有环,任务不可以完成 """ visited = collections.defaultdict(int) # 保存每个顶点是否被访问过

2.7K10
领券